The Hidden Price of Climbing the VIP Ladder
Every tier has a hidden price tag: the house edge on the wagers you must place to get there. On a slot with a 4% house edge, generating $50,000 in turnover costs an expected $2,000. If the tier upgrade delivers $500 in extra cashback and a few free spins, you are still deeply underwater. I never pursue a tier with money I cannot afford to lose, and I view the climb as a byproduct of entertainment, not an investment. Jack Casino’s responsible gaming tools, including deposit limits and reality checks, help me keep that perspective grounded.
Computing Your Effective Rakeback
Effective rakeback is the percentage of your total wagering that returns to you through cashback, bonuses, and tangible perks. I total up all the hard benefits—real cashback, withdrawable free spin winnings, and reload matches—and break by my total turnover. If the number sits below 1%, I doubt whether the program is competitive. Overlooking Wagering Requirements on VIP Bonuses
A widespread presumption is that VIP rewards are wager-free gifts, but that is seldom true. Reload bonuses, cashback credited as bonus funds, and even free spins awarded through the loyalty store often have playthrough conditions. I have observed players withdraw their “VIP cashback” only to have the request denied because they had not met a 5x or 10x rollover. Cash back Isn’t Always Free Money
True cashback that hits your real-money balance with zero strings is the gold standard. Anything less requires a mental adjustment. If you must wager the cashback amount three times before withdrawal, you need to factor in the house edge on those required bets. A 10% cashback offer with a 3x rollover on slots might still leave you ahead, but the same offer with a 10x rollover on low-contribution games becomes almost worthless. I treat VIP cashback as a rebate on losses, not a profit centre, and I evaluate it strictly by its net expected value after clearing.
How to Spot Fair vs. Predatory VIP Bonus Terms
Fair terms are transparent, with wagering requirements below 10x and no maximum win cap on bonus funds. Predatory terms hide behind vague language, impose short expiry windows, or exclude too many game categories. I look for clauses like “bonus is forfeited upon withdrawal request” because they can trap your deposit. Viewing VIP Programs as a Fast Track to Profit Rather Than a Loyalty Perk
The most detrimental mistake I see is the notion that VIP status can overcome the house edge. It cannot. A 10% cashback on losses still leaves you down 90% of the amount you lost, and no loyalty scheme transforms a negative-expectation game into a positive one. I treat VIP rewards as a way to extend my playtime and reduce downswings, not as a profit engine. The House Edge Remains with VIP Status
Every game you play carries a built-in mathematical advantage for the house, and VIP perks are funded by a fraction of that edge. A blackjack game with a 0.5% house edge still costs you fifty cents per $100 wagered over the long run. If your VIP cashback returns twenty cents, you are still net negative. I find this perspective freeing because it removes the illusion that loyalty rewards can flip the odds.
